Angry Birds meets Transformers in brand-new game

Rovio has announced another Angry Birds collaboration – this time, with Hasbro’s Transformers. Following on from their popular Star Wars tie-in, this new Angry Birds will take the winning formula of previous games and apply it to the popular entertainment franchise.

“This mash-up is going to appeal to those who grew up with the brand in the 80s, as well as fans of the brand today,” said Blanca Juti, Chief Marketing Officer at Rovio.

In the game, the world of Transformers will be applied to the Angry Birds universe with a new story and characters. The birds will become the Autobirds while the dastardly pigs will be the Deceptihogs. The game will have a new story and characters that should keep Angry Birds feeling fresh.

Alongside the app, Hasbro will be releasing new Telepods toys that will interact with the game by unlocking extras and unique powers. Telepods are little action figures or figurines that allow users to have these figures interact with the game using QR codes. Hasbro has previously developed Telepods for Angry Birds Star Wars and Angry Birds Go! and has sold over 1 million of the physical accessories.
